> I want to redirect all the inside network IPs to an error page except
some IPs, A condition like this:
>
> if ( IP_from_Network = 192.168.1.0 and ((IP != 192.168.1.4) or (IP !=
192.168.1.5) or (IP != 192.168.1.6)) )
> {
> redirect to an error page
> }
>
> so I' trying to achieve this using RewriteEngine:
>
>  RewiteEngine On
>       RewriteCond   %{REMOTE_ADDR}   !^192\.168\.1\.4$  [NC]
>       RewriteCond   %{REMOTE_ADDR}   !^192\.168\.1\.5$  [NC]
>       RewriteCond   %{REMOTE_ADDR}   !^192\.168\.1\.6$  [NC]
>       RewriteCond   %{REMOTE_ADDR}   ^192\.168\.1\.*$  [NC]
>       RewriteCond    %{REQUEST_URI}   ^/test/manager/.* [NC]
>       RewriteRule    ^(.*)$           -                 [R=404,L]
>
> Is this would do what I want or should I use other tags like [OR]?
Can't you just use:
      RewriteCond   %{REMOTE_ADDR}   ^192\.168\.1\.*$
      RewriteCond   %{REMOTE_ADDR}   !^192\.168\.1\.4$
      RewriteCond   %{REMOTE_ADDR}   !^192\.168\.1\.5$
      RewriteCond   %{REMOTE_ADDR}   !^192\.168\.1\.6$
No need to complicate.
